Where a club requests a concession then it must be notified to the Fixture Secretary no later than the 1st March. The re-arranged game must be played within 28 days of the original date (either before or after). Any\u00a0re-arranged match with a date within 28 days of the final match must be played before the final match of the season. In the event that a fixture does not take place on a Friday night, the club may request a concession to\u00a0re-arrange the date within the requirements listed above. Any concession for a change from a \u201cnon Friday\u201d date will be in addition to the one\u00a0concession per season.<\/p>\n<p><strong>1ST PROPOSED RULE:<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>If both teams are in agreement then a fixture may be played before the scheduled fixture date. Otherwise it is to be played on the scheduled fixture date except:<\/p>\n<p>a) Clashing with BCGBA or SCGBA fixtures<\/p>\n<p>b) Inclement weather (see rule 6)<\/p>\n<p>c) Bereavement within the club<\/p>\n<p>Games that do not take place because of (a), (b) or (c) must inform the Secretary the reason why it was not played within 48 hours of the fixture. The game must be played within 28 days and before the last game of the season. Failure to rearrange the game within the time allowed will result in a 7 point deduction and a \u00a350 fine, with a new date to be set by the Management Committee.<\/p>\n<p><u>Proposed by League Management Committee<\/u><\/p>\n<p><em>We feel that the current rule isn&#8217;t fair on all clubs with some teams having to move games because of the other team, sometimes creating weeks between games. Some teams also take concessions because they might need it when in fact they don&#8217;t in the end. This rule will allow a team to still move a game if they have many players out on holiday, wedding etc. if the other team is in agreement. It is a similar rule to the Mid-Shropshire League and they have hardly had any problems with it. This will hopefully mean less games are moved and the season is more fluent.\u00a0<\/em><\/p>\n<p><strong>2ND PROPOSED RULE:<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>All matches to be played on the published fixture date unless BCGBA or SCGBA fixtures or inclement weather or bereavement cause a postponement. The game must be played within 28 days and before the last game of the season. In the event of a tie then four players who competed in the match will play again up to 11 and the Championship will be awarded to the team whose players combined have the highest number of aggregate points. If there is another tie, the process is continued with the same players playing each other again in the same format until a team scores the highest number of aggregate points and is awarded the championship. <\/strong><\/p>\n<p><strong>The Bottom Spot Decider will comprise 12 games of 21 up with the losers to be decided by overall aggregate, who will finish in bottom spot. In the event of a tie then four players who competed in the match will play again up to 11 and the bottom spot will be awarded to the team whose players combined have the lowest number of aggregate points. If there is another tie, the process is continued with the same players playing each other again in the same format until a team scores the lowest number of aggregate points and finishes in bottom place. <\/strong><\/p>\n<p>For league positions from 3 to 12 then where there is a tie on points then the position will be determined firstly by the highest number of winners and then by points aggregate.<\/p>\n<p><u>Proposed by League Management Committee<\/u><\/p>\n<p><em>We felt that all games that finished tied should be decided by the same format, which is players going back on the green, just like the BCGBA do in the County matches. It will also create more excitement and solve the problem of having to decide who&#8217;s won if it&#8217;s drawn.\u00a0<\/em><\/p>\n<p><strong>NEW MATCH RULE 22 (MOST IMPROVED TEAM)<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>There will be a prize of Most Improved Team awarded to the team who has scored the most points in the current season compared to the previous season. Only teams who played in the League the season before are eligible for this award. The amount given to the winners will be decided at the March Executive Committee Meeting.<\/p>\n<p><u>Proposed by League Management Committee<\/u><\/p>\n<p><em>This is to stop teams that have come into the league winning the Most Improved Team after taking the second bottom&#8217;s team total, an unofficial rule created a few years ago. We feel that it is unfair teams can win it when they weren&#8217;t in the league the year before.\u00a0<\/em><\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Below are the rule changes that have been proposed for the 2017 AGM, along with reasons from the League Management Committee for the change.
